Admirals Recall Ezekiel; Anaheim Reassigns Bobkov to Utah

January 17, 2014 - American Hockey League (AHL) - Norfolk Admirals News Release


NORFOLK, VA - The Norfolk Admirals announced Friday that the team has recalled forward Norm Ezekiel from the Utah Grizzlies of the ECHL. In addition, the Anaheim Ducks have reassigned goaltender Igor Bobkov to Utah.

Ezekiel, 22, has totaled three points (1g, 2a) and 78 penalty minutes in 28 games played with Utah this season. The 5-8, 185-pound forward went scoreless with seven penalty minutes in three appearances with the Admirals earlier this season.

Last season, Ezekiel scored a goal and posted 112 penalty minutes in 27 games played with the Colorado Eagles of the ECHL. In addition, Ezekiel logged 23 penalty minutes in nine appearances with the St. John's IceCaps of the AHL. The Barrie, Ontario native played two seasons with the Barrie Colts (OHL) totaling 20 points (9g, 11a) and 262 penalty minutes from 2010-2012.

Bobkov, 22, returns to Utah having posted a 5-2-1 record, a 2.45 goals against average, and a .919 save percentage in eight appearances with the Admirals this season. The 6-6, 235-pound netminder holds a 3-4-1-2 record, a 2.17 goals against average, and a .919 save percentage with Utah this season. Bobkov recorded back-to-back shutout performances against the Alaska Aces on Dec. 4 (29 saves) & Dec. 6 (26 saves). .

Last season, Bobkov registered an 11-17-0 record, including two shutouts in 28 appearances with Norfolk. The Magnitogorsk, Russia native earned a 2-1-1 record in four appearances with the Syracuse Crunch (AHL) during the 2011-12 season. Bobkov was selected by the Anaheim Ducks in the third-round of the 2009 NHL Entry Draft.

Tonight the Admirals open a two-game weekend home set with the Worcester Sharks at Scope. Game time is set for 7:30 p.m. The two teams will meet again on Saturday in the 7th Annual Pink in the Rink game. The two teams will play the game on pink ice, and the night is intended to promote breast cancer awareness and help raise money for the Tidewater Chapter of Susan G. Komen.
